What Are 24 Volt Lithium Batteries?

Before we dive into the practical applications and benefits of 24 volt lithium batteries, let's clarify what they are. Essentially, these batteries are composed of lithium-ion technology designed to provide a nominal output voltage of 24 volts. This makes them especially suitable for various applications, including RVs, marine systems, and renewable energy setups.

The lithium-ion technology offers superior energy density compared to traditional lead-acid counterparts, providing much lighter and more compact energy storage solutions without sacrificing performance. Advantages of Lithium Over Lead-Acid Batteries

When it comes to choosing a power source, the advantages of lithium batteries are noteworthy:

  • Longer Lifespan: Lithium batteries typically have a cycle life of 2000 to 5000 charge cycles, significantly outlasting lead-acid batteries, which usually last for just 500-800 cycles.
  • Weight and Size: Lithium batteries are significantly lighter and smaller than lead-acid batteries, making them more portable and allowing for more efficient space utilization.
  • Efficiency: Lithium batteries charge faster and have a higher maximum charge efficiency (around 95%) compared to lead-acid batteries, which usually max out at around 80%.
  • Zero Maintenance: These batteries require little to no maintenance, whereas lead-acid batteries often need regular checks and electrolyte replacement.

Key Features to Consider When Choosing a 24 Volt Lithium Battery

When selecting a 24 volt lithium battery, consider the following features to ensure you make the best choice for your needs:

  • Depth of Discharge (DoD): Look for batteries that support a high DoD, ideally around 80% or more. This ensures you can use a significant portion of the battery’s capacity without affecting its lifespan.
  • Battery Management System (BMS): A robust BMS can protect against overcharging, undercharging, and overheating, thereby extending the battery life.
  • Temperature Range: Consider the environments where the batteries will be used. Some batteries perform better in extreme temperatures, so it is wise to check these specifications.
  • Weight and Size: Ensure the battery fits your space requirements while also providing sufficient energy storage.
  • Warranty: A longer warranty often indicates better quality and reliability from the manufacturer.

Applications of 24 Volt Lithium Batteries

The versatility of 24 volt lithium batteries allows them to be used across various sectors. Let's examine some prominent applications:

1. Renewable Energy Storage

As solar and wind energy applications increase, so does the demand for efficient energy storage solutions. 24 volt lithium batteries serve as excellent storage options, providing backup power during periods when renewable sources aren’t producing energy. They store excess energy generated during peak production times for use when the sun isn’t shining or the wind isn’t blowing.

2. Electric Vehicles and E-Bikes

The electric vehicle market is booming, and manufacturers increasingly prefer lithium batteries due to their energy density and lightweight characteristics. 24 volt lithium batteries provide an ideal solution for powering e-bikes and other smaller electric vehicles, contributing to eco-friendly transportation options.

3. RVs and Marine Applications

Recreational vehicles and marine setups often require robust power solutions. The lightweight nature of 24 volt lithium batteries allows RV owners to optimize their weight distribution while ensuring that all electrical systems and appliances have access to reliable power.

4. Robotics and Automated Systems

In the robotics sector, the need for lightweight, efficient, and reliable power sources is crucial. 24 volt lithium batteries provide the continuous power necessary for various robotic applications, ranging from drones to automated guided vehicles (AGVs).

Understanding Charging and Maintenance

While lithium batteries require far less maintenance than traditional lead-acid batteries, understanding their charging process is essential for longevity. Here are some best practices:

  • Use the Right Charger: Ensure that you’re using a charger compatible with lithium battery technology to avoid damage.
  • Avoid Complete Discharge: Regularly discharging the battery to zero will reduce its lifespan. Aim to keep the battery above a 20% charge.
  • Temperature Management: Avoid charging in extreme temperatures; optimal charging occurs between 0°C and 45°C.
  • Regular Monitoring: Use a Battery Management System (BMS) or a battery monitor to keep tabs on charge levels and health.

Cost Considerations

While 24 volt lithium batteries may require a higher initial investment compared to lead-acid batteries, their longevity, efficiency, and reduced maintenance costs often lead to long-term savings. It's crucial to consider the total cost of ownership, which includes initial purchase, maintenance, and replacement costs over the battery's life span.
